
Engine Management
In the first category, the pressure sensors enable you to achieve optimal engine conditions by determining Manifold Absolute Pressure (MAP) and Barometric Absolute Pressure (BAP) for the engine control unit. SMI offers two families of absolute pressure die for OEM and Aftermarket Automotive development. The SM5108C and SM5106 Series meet the application design standards. The SM5108C is the smallest absolute pressure sensor die on the market at only 0.65 mm2.
Emission Control
To achieve greater emission control, sensors serve as a key component of the evaporative emission control system, which protects the environment from hydrocarbon emissions from the fuel tank. They also help to clean soot particles from exhaust gases by triggering the regeneration of filters in diesel engines such as in Diesel Particle Filters (DPF). For gasoline engines, SMI pressure sensors can also be used for Exhaust Gas Recirculation (EGR). Especially designed for this harsh environment, the SM2120 Differential Pressure Die is the high quality choice. Designed with protective topside noble metallization, the SM2120 Series Pressure Die is available for OEM product development.
Safety
For safety enhancement, pressure sensors monitor tire pressure (TPMS) and warn the driver when a dangerous loss of pressure is detected and help to deploy air bags in side-impact situations. Pressure sensors can also be used for seat occupancy detection. The SM5420C Series Absolute Pressure Sensor has proven successful with the high performance demanded of TPMS applications.
Comfort
As drivers and passengers increasingly vary in size and flexibility, pressure sensors are used to make driving more comfortable by controlling inflatable air bladders in dynamic seats for better lumbar support. The SM5822 Series provides both an I2C Digital Interface and Amplified output to provide design flexibility. Fully temperature compensated and calibrated, the SM5822 Series is the reliable solution for Driver Comfort.
